# List lineage for a report

GET https://api.sigmacomputing.com/v2/reports/{reportId}/lineage

This endpoint lists the data elements in a report and their dependencies and relationships, providing a detailed view of how data is interconnected within a report.

  ### Usage notes
  - Retrieve the **reportId** by calling the [/v2/reports](https://help.sigmacomputing.com/reference/list-reports) endpoint.

  ### Usage scenarios
  - **Data governance:** Allows data managers to track how information is used and propagated through different report elements.
  - **Debugging and optimization:** Helps with identifying and resolving issues in data processing or report structure.
  - **Data source management**: Identify the dependencies of data sources in use in a specific report.

  ### Best practices
  - Integrate this information into documentation or data dictionaries to enhance transparency and understanding across teams.
  - Use this endpoint to regularly audit report structures, ensuring that all data connections and transformations are correct and optimized.
